HI all,

We are facing some errors on out ETL (SSIS and kingswaysoft) from crm's plugins and is getting hardr and harder to find them

I use to create a linqpad code to emulate the ETL action with the same values, but i have dealing with an error which is just thrown by the ETL and with the script works fine (weird)  

which mechanisms do you use in these cases??

the perfect soluction would be turn on the profiler, run the ETL and save the error file somewhere instead an user using the UI (which works fine too). Is that possible??

    Hi,

    If you can share exact error thrown by ETL, it would be easier to suggest a solution.

    However, you can try following approaches:

    • Go through all plugin steps for the entity you are creating or updating using ETL.
    • If it is plugin's error you should able to re-produce this error within CRM as well (by creating or updating a record of this entity). No need of a script.
    • Keep in mind plugins for related entities as well (not sure if your ETL is creating/updating a related entity as well).
    • If non of above rings the bell, an adhoc approach would be to disable all steps for this entity and try running ETL. If it works fine, turn the steps on one by one and test your ETL.
